Transaction 34f3fba72fc7550c69fa726e33b9def050dec51e179ed6de35560e4e1e7d368d

1 Input
2 Outputs
  • 34f3fba72fc7550c69fa726e33b9def050dec51e179ed6de35560e4e1e7d368d:0
  • value  300000
    address  153RaRVM2B18FeVMXD6CY2SAHJjhEFvppg
  • 34f3fba72fc7550c69fa726e33b9def050dec51e179ed6de35560e4e1e7d368d:1
  • value  670753
    address  1LfaCN7WPzfNaVdRgvhBC6tKzpNfXcQUq